What is Gsk7km_64.dll?
DLL (Dynamic Link Library) files are important components of Windows operating systems. They contain code and data that can be used by multiple programs at the same time, helping to reduce the duplication of code and conserve memory. Specifically, gsk7km_64.dll is a DLL file associated with the software IBM System i Access for Windows V6R1M0.
In the context of IBM System i Access for Windows V6R1M0, gsk7km_64.dll plays a crucial role in providing encryption and security functions for the software. It allows the program to communicate securely with IBM System i servers, ensuring that sensitive data is protected during transmission. Without gsk7km_64.dll, the functionality of IBM System i Access for Windows V6R1M0 would be compromised, making it essential for the proper operation of the software.

Perform a Repair Install of Windows
How to perform a repair install of Windows to repair gsk7km_64.dll issues.
-
Go to the Microsoft website and download the Windows 10 Media Creation Tool.
-
Run the tool and select Create installation media for another PC.
-
Follow the prompts to create a bootable USB drive or ISO file.
-
Insert the Windows 10 installation media you created into your PC and run setup.exe.
-
Follow the prompts until you get to the Ready to install screen.
-
On the Ready to install screen, make sure Keep personal files and apps is selected.
-
Click Install to start the repair install.
-
Your computer will restart several times during the installation. Make sure not to turn off your computer during this process.
